Staffing Ratio Comparison
How Walgett Community College - High School's student-to-teacher ratio compares to state and national averages.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student.
3.5:1
12.7:1
12.3:1
With a ratio of 3.5:1, this school has a better student-to-teacher ratio than both the NSW average (12.7:1) and the national average (12.3:1).
